Across TCGA patient cohorts, SPIN3 mutation is significantly associated with the total protein of many other genes, with 29 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ible SPIN3-associated genes across cancer lineages are EGFR_pY1068, Gab2, and Heregulin. Each is linked with SPIN3 in more than 1 cancer types. Because this analysis shows association rather than direction, both SPIN3-to-partner and partner-to-SPIN3 results are reported.
